Responsibilities Location: Eisenberg 72 (EI72), Hematology/Oncology/Cellular Therapy (General Care) Patient Care Type: This unit specializes in patients with cancer-specifically patients with hematologic disorders and cancers. The unit provides acute inpatient and hospital-based outpatient nursing care to patients with leukemia, lymphoma, multiple myeloma, and various hematopoietic disorders. Patients may be hospitalized during various stages of their wellness/illness from initial diagnosis through active treatment, recovery, and through end of life. Nursing care is provided primarily to adults 18 years and over. Patients are also followed as a hospital-based outpatient as part of this patient care unit, after hospital discharge and as required by our Cellular Therapy program including chimeric antigen receptor T-cell therapy program (CAR-T). Nurses from this unit are also able to train to this advanced role near their 2-year mark. The nursing practice in this setting is fast-paced and nurses can practice advanced nursing skills outside of standard inpatient nursing skills, which include cellular therapy administration, research infusions, immunotherapy, blood transfusions, central line care, patient triage, etc. Bed #: 25 private rooms including 4 rooms that support patients requiring radioactive isolation. All rooms are equipped with a ceiling lift for staff and patient safety. Caregility technology is available in all rooms as well. The hospital-based outpatient unit has 27 rooms to continue to support patients while out of the hospital. Nursing Team Roles: Patient care services include chemotherapy, immunotherapy, radiation therapy, chimeric antigen receptor T-cell (CAR T) therapy, pain management, blood transfusions, antibiotic therapy, central line care, care for patients preparing for or recovering from a blood and marrow transplant. As part of the Mayo Clinic Cancer Center, the unit participates in individual and group cancer research programs. Emotional support, patient/family education, and discharge planning and coordination are integral components of nursing care provided. Care is provided in a holistic, patient-centered approach. Staff will function within the Mayo Clinic Nursing Professional Practice Model, which includes accountability for planning, implementing, evaluating, and communicating all phases of nursing care. Responsibilities Location: Charlton The Registered Nurse in Radiation Oncology provides care for patients who are receiving or have received photon or proton radiation therapy. The RN is accountable for the delivery of direct patient care including patient education, symptom assessment and management, conscious sedation and IV contrast administration. The RN collaborates daily with physicians,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, and radiation therapists. The RN will assist in care coordination and research associated with clinical care. The Radiation Oncology practice is continuing to expand to bring cutting edge cancer therapies to Mayo Clinic patients. Being a part of the Radiation Oncology team, Nursing contributes to the overall success of the Department and its patients.
